I just can't express how good Odd Taxi is. It is something fresh and unique and probably deserves to be in a category of its own. Going into odd taxi, I underestimated the show because I felt like its animation style was childish but after watching all 13 episodes, this is one of the best anime of 2021. The whole show revolves around mystery but not in the way of a detective series type. I'm impressed by how odd taxi mimics humanity and potrays humans being humans best. Every little detail is important. As if that were not enough, the climax was full of one plot twist and another. After the ending, you can't help but want more. Over all an exceptional series.

It's okay to skip openings in anime, but not this anime.
There were many unique anime this season, and this was for sure one of them. A seemingly simple anime where everyone were animals with many different stories. However, what made this anime one of the best show this season was how these stories all interconnected, despite how unrelated they seemed at first glance. There were an incredible amount of details in each episode that had significant meanings later.
Watching this anime weekly might be a mistake because you might forget the details, which I did. Because of this, I decided to rewatch the whole thing before the last episode, and I'm glad that I did. As I realized that these stories were related, I became increasingly invested and impatient to see how everything would resolve. It was a big mystery that slowly built up.
The characters were very interesting. There were three episodes that contained a monologue background story from each of the three characters. They were sad, shocking, and dangerously realistic. Our main character was the walrus taxi driver, but there were good stories to many other characters. Also, I had to mention my boy Yano, who was by far one of the dopest character. He rhymed when he talked, and every time he appeared, his lyrical conversation that sounded like rapping almost always followed a beat that was played. He stole every scene he was in.
As I was saying, the stories were linked together and detailed. However, it was so detailed that even the opening gave clues about the mysteries in the show. Also, it was great that many who watched this anime formed theories that mostly turned out to be true. One of them was regarding the animation of the story.
As for problems, I felt one particular story about two comedians didn't really relate to the other stories. Also, I had a problem with the last episode regarding what happened to our taxi driver after the major event.
The show was at heart a slice of life. It reflected some of the people living today. I believe that some watching will be able to relate to the characters.
One last thing I wanted to touch on was the last reveal in the ending episode. I honestly did not see that coming, and the final shot was quite haunting.
Overall, an excellent anime that managed to have such a tight script and amazing mysteries. It is very underrated, and should have more attention. 9.5/10.

- TriviaThe director of the show Baku Kinoshita was completely unknown to anime industry because this was his first project he directed, same can be said about the shows's writer who is only considered a rookie in the industry.
